Moto G Fast has a general score of 72.2, which is just a bit better than Sony Xperia C4's 66.2 score. These devices come with Android operating system, but the Moto G Fast has a newer 11 version and Sony Xperia C4 has Android 5.0 version, providing some nice extra features. The Moto G Fast body is a lot newer than Sony Xperia C4's, but it is much heavier and thicker.
Motorola Moto G Fast counts with a greater performance than Sony Xperia C4, because it has more RAM and a larger number of cores. The Xperia C4 counts with a lot better looking display than Moto G Fast, because although it has a bit smaller screen, it also counts with more pixels per inch in the display and a higher 1920 x 1080 resolution.
The Moto G Fast has a very superior memory capacity for games and applications than Xperia C4, because it has a slot for external memory cards that admits a maximum of 512 GB and 32 GB internal memory. Motorola Moto G Fast shoots a lot better pictures and videos than Xperia C4, because it has a much better 3840x2160 (4K) video quality and a higher resolution back camera.
Motorola Moto G Fast features a superior battery performance than Sony Xperia C4, because it has a 4000mAh battery capacity instead of 2600mAh.
